Mitchell Jackson – Repetition as Philosophy, Voice, Structure


Mitchell S. Jackson, author of The Residue Years, will examine repetition as a philosophical and craft approach, as well as the role that repetition plays in creating an eloquent voice, as well as how it can inform the structure and organization of what we write.
